Ramlila verdict; Swamy demands PC's resignation

New Delhi: As the Supreme Court castigated the Delhi Police and yoga guru Ramdev for the midnight violent incident at the Ramlila Maidan, Janata Party president Subramanian Swamy on Thursday demanded resignation of Home Minister P Chidambaram, claiming that he has to take responsibility.

"I demand that Chidambaram be asked to resign immediately, taking responsibility for the reckless violence by the Delhi Police...," Swamy said in a statement. He alleged the police would not have done this unless they were asked to do so and, hence, Chidambaram bears "full responsibility".

Activist Anna Hazare did not comment when asked for his reaction on the Supreme Court order. "I will react after reading the judgement," he told reporters.
